Comprehending the PERM Process and Why Delays Occur
The PERM Labor Certification is the primary step for a lot of employment-based copyright applications. It makes certain that employing a foreign employee will not adversely impact U.S. workers in comparable positions. Prior to filing the qualification, employers must finish several time-sensitive recruitment actions that include running a PERM Ad, placing interior work posts, and other outreach methods created to examine the U.S. labor market.
After submission, the application enters a line for testimonial. The standard processing time has traditionally varied from 6 to 8 months, yet many applicants now face wait times of 25 months or more. These delays come from backlogs, raised scrutiny, and evolving policy priorities that impact how rapidly cases move through the system.
Remaining Compliant While You Wait
The delay could really feel indefinite, however that doesn't mean employers can manage to allow compliance slip. It's necessary to preserve all documentation related to employment initiatives. Records of the PERM job advertisement, meeting notes, and interior uploading memos need to be maintained and organized. Need to the Department of Labor request an audit, having actually detailed and easily accessible records can indicate the distinction between authorization and rejection.
During the long wait, companies must likewise bear in mind changes in task duties, salaries, or job areas. Any material adjustment can potentially invalidate the initial labor qualification and require restarting the process. Maintaining interaction open in between the human resources group and the foreign national is vital to staying clear of missteps.

Preparation for H-1B and Visa Timeline Constraints
One of one of the most pressing worries throughout a PERM delay is the H-1B six-year here maximum. Given that many workers count on H-1B status while their copyright is in location, tasting the six-year limit can be nerve-wracking. Luckily, as soon as a PERM application has actually been pending for 365 days, the worker becomes eligible for an one-year H-1B extension beyond the six-year cap.
Still, these expansions need to be taken care of carefully. Missing filing windows or misunderstanding eligibility criteria can produce unneeded complications. Functioning very closely with lawful experts and establishing interior tips for crucial dates can avoid last-minute issues. It's also important to track the I-140 phase and take into consideration the timing of that declaring once the PERM is authorized.

Preparing for What Comes Next
At some point, also a delayed PERM application will certainly be resolved. When that time comes, being ready to relocate promptly into the next stage is crucial. This includes having the I-140 immigrant application prepared, ensuring wage demands are satisfied, and validating that any modifications to the function still straighten with the initial work description.
Once the I-140 is authorized, several employees can get change of status or consular processing, depending on their situation. Employers who have stayed arranged and aggressive throughout the delay will certainly remain in the most effective placement to aid their staff members make a smooth change.
